Bob Hirsch is a full time mediator and arbitrator based in San Francisco where he started practicing law in 1979. He has spent most of his professional career as a litigator and advocate, participating in mediations and other dispute resolution processes. Over the years, he has addressed matters ranging from labor and/or employment disputes to investment prudence; regulatory compliance to business controversies; discrimination claims to contract actions; real estate disputes to professional liability. In all cases, Hirsch dedicates himself to working with the disputants in order to give all parties the best shot at crafting a resolution that is fair, practical and conclusive. He uses humor to temper intensity and intelligence to handle complexities. Mediation sessions are tailored to the parties' needs and issues. He currently serves on several permanent arbitration and/or mediation panels including the San Francisco Superior Court's Early Settlement Program; The Bar Association of San Francisco (BASF) Attorney Fee Dispute Panel; BASF's Mediation Services Roster; Federal Mediation and Conciliation Service; State Mediation & Conciliation Service, and several labor/management panels. Prior to establishing his ADR Practice, Hirsch served as General Counsel to Mcmorgan & Company, a San Francisco investment management firm, for more than 11 years. There, he oversaw all legal affairs for the Company including litigation and Corporate Governance. He also served on the Company's Executive and Management Committees. Before becoming General Counsel, he spent 14 years with the law firm of Van Bourg, Weinberg, Roger & Rosenfeld specializing in ERISA and Labor Law with a focus on litigation.
